What You’ll Need

Here’s what you need to make delicious smash burger tacos.

For the Burger Sauce

  • ½ cup mayo
  • ¼ cup ketchup
  • 1 tablespoon dill pickles, chopped
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der
  • ½ teaspoon pickle juice
  • ½ teaspoon soy sauce
  • ½ teaspoon rice vinegar
  • ¼ teaspoon paprika
  • ¼ teaspoon kosher salt
  • ⅛ teaspoon ground black pepper

For the Tacos

  • 1 pound ground beef (80/20)
  • ¾ teaspoon kosher salt
  • 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 6 slices American cheese
  • 6 flour tortillas (street taco size)
  • Shredded lettuce
  • Burger pickles

How to Make It

Get ready to enjoy a unique culinary twist on burgers!

Make Burger Sauce

In a small bowl, add all the burger sauce ingredients and stir to combine. Set aside this flavorful mixture while you prepare the tacos.

Prep Burger Balls

In a mixing bowl, combine the ground beef, kosher salt, and black pepper. Mix gently and divide the mixture into 6 equal-sized balls. Set these aside until you’re ready to cook.

Prep Other Ingredients

Ensure that your tortillas and cheese are within reach, along with any other desired toppings like shredded lettuce and burger pickles. Prep work is essential since cooking goes fast!

Cook Patties + Toast Tortillas

Preheat your flat top griddle to medium-high heat. Place the beef balls on the griddle, then using a burger press, flatten each ball as much as possible — around 15-20 seconds for maximum impact. Let the patties cook for 40 seconds while optionally seasoning them. Flip the patties and top each with a slice of cheese; at the same time, lay the tortillas on the cooktop. Close the lid and allow the patties to cook for about 2 minutes. Open the lid, flip the tortillas, and then lift the patties onto the toasted tortillas.

Finish Building Taco

Layer shredded lettuce, a generous amount of burger sauce, and burger pickles on top of your smashed burger patties. If desired, add crispy bacon and thinly sliced white onions for extra flavor and texture. Enjoy your creation!

How to Store It

Fridge: Store in an airtight container for up to 2 days.
Freezer: No, not suitable for freezing.
Reheat: Microwave on low for 1-2 minutes or until heated through.

Tips for Best Results

  • Use fresh flour tortillas for maximum softness and flavor.
  • Keep everything prepped and organized to streamline the cooking process.
  • Experiment with different cheeses for varied flavor profiles.
  • Don’t rush the smashing; it’s crucial for the perfect crust.
